#!/usr/bin/env python3
"""Capture filament dryer CSV lines from serial into a file.
Designed for a Raspberry Pi attached to the dryer Nano over USB. The Arduino
still owns sensors and control; this script only records the csv,* stream.
"""
from __future__ import annotations
import argparse
import sys
import time
from datetime import datetime, timezone
from pathlib import Path
FALLBACK_HEADER = (
"wall_time,ms,target_c,avg_c,min_c,max_c,spread_c,heatlim_pct,heater_pct,"
"fan_pct,cutoff,failsafe,ch2_t,ch2_h,ch3_t,ch3_h,ch4_t,ch4_h,ch5_t,ch5_h"
)
def detect_serial_port() -> str | None:
by_id = Path("/dev/serial/by-id")
if by_id.is_dir():
patterns = ("*Arduino*", "*arduino*", "*2341*", "*1a86*", "*CH340*", "*ch340*")
for pattern in patterns:
matches = sorted(by_id.glob(pattern))
if matches:
return str(matches[0])
for candidate in ("/dev/ttyACM0", "/dev/ttyACM1", "/dev/ttyUSB0", "/dev/ttyUSB1"):
if Path(candidate).exists():
return candidate
return None
def enable_dryer_logging(ser, retries: int = 3) -> None:
for attempt in range(retries):
ser.reset_input_buffer()
ser.write(b"log on\n")
ser.flush()
deadline = time.monotonic() + 2.0
while time.monotonic() < deadline:
raw = ser.readline()
if not raw:
continue
line = raw.decode("utf-8", errors="replace").strip()
if line == "OK csv logging on" or line.startswith("csv_hdr,"):
return
if line.startswith("csv,"):
return
if line:
print(line)
time.sleep(0.5 * (attempt + 1))
print("WARN: did not see 'OK csv logging on' — continuing anyway", file=sys.stderr)
def main() -> int:
parser = argparse.ArgumentParser(description=__doc__)
parser.add_argument(
"-p",
"--port",
help="Serial port (default: auto-detect on Pi, else /dev/ttyUSB0)",
)
parser.add_argument("-b", "--baud", type=int, default=115200)
parser.add_argument(
"-o",
"--output",
type=Path,
help="Output CSV file (default: logs/dryer_YYYYMMDD_HHMMSS.csv)",
)
parser.add_argument(
"--log-dir",
type=Path,
default=Path("logs"),
help="Directory for default timestamped log files",
)
parser.add_argument(
"--auto-log-on",
action=argparse.BooleanOptionalAction,
default=True,
help="Send 'log on' to the dryer after connect (default: on)",
)
args = parser.parse_args()
port = args.port
if port is None:
port = detect_serial_port()
if port is None:
port = "/dev/ttyUSB0"
print(
f"WARN: no serial device found, using {port}",
file=sys.stderr,
)
try:
import serial
except ImportError:
print("Install pyserial: pip install pyserial", file=sys.stderr)
return 1
out = args.output
if out is None:
out = args.log_dir / f"dryer_{datetime.now():%Y%m%d_%H%M%S}.csv"
out.parent.mkdir(parents=True, exist_ok=True)
print(f"Logging {port} -> {out}", file=sys.stderr)
if args.auto_log_on:
print("Will send 'log on' after connect", file=sys.stderr)
else:
print("Send 'log on' to the dryer if CSV rows are not appearing", file=sys.stderr)
header_written = False
with serial.Serial(port, args.baud, timeout=1) as ser, out.open("w", encoding="utf-8") as fh:
time.sleep(2.0) # allow Nano reset after USB open
if args.auto_log_on:
enable_dryer_logging(ser)
while True:
try:
raw = ser.readline()
except KeyboardInterrupt:
print("\nStopped.", file=sys.stderr)
return 0
if not raw:
continue
line = raw.decode("utf-8", errors="replace").strip()
if not line.startswith("csv_hdr,") and not line.startswith("csv,"):
if line:
print(line)
continue
if line.startswith("csv_hdr,"):
device_header = line[len("csv_hdr,") :]
fh.write("wall_time," + device_header + "\n")
header_written = True
fh.flush()
continue
if not header_written:
fh.write(FALLBACK_HEADER + "\n")
header_written = True
wall_time = datetime.now(timezone.utc).isoformat(timespec="seconds")
fh.write(wall_time + "," + line[len("csv,") :] + "\n")
fh.flush()
if __name__ == "__main__":
raise SystemExit(main())
